With encouragement from the Cambodian government, microfinance institution Hattha Kaksekar Limited (HKL) recently issued the first corporate bonds ever on the Cambodian Securities Exchange (CSX). The issue raised the USD equivalent of 30 million for HKL, a subsidiary of Thailand’s Bank of Ayudhya, which is also known as Krungsri. The International Finance Corporation (IFC), a member of the World Bank Group, purchased 800,000 of the 1.2 million bonds issued. The funds are slated for on-lending in local currency to rural farmers and entrepreneurs, mostly women.
As of June 2018, HKL’s total assets stood at USD 804 million, with a credit portfolio of USD 660 million serving 135,000 borrowers and deposits of USD 409 million held for 228,000 depositors.
Founded in 1945, Bank of Ayudhya is a member of Japan’s Mitsubishi UFJ Financial Group. As of 2017, it reported total assets of THB 2.1 trillion (USD 70 billion), a gross loan portfolio of THB 1.6 trillion (USD 49 billion) and customer deposits of THB 1.3 trillion (USD 40 billion).
IFC offers loans, equity investments, advisory services and technical assistance to private companies with the intent of alleviating poverty and promoting open and competitive markets in developing countries. As of 2017, IFC reports total assets of USD 92.3 billion, and it has 184 member countries.
